The is an art museum located in on the historic quadrangle of Emory University's main campus. The Carlos Museum has the largest ancient art collections in the Southeast, including objects from ancient Egypt, , , the Near East, and the ancient Americas. is situated 1 mile south of Emory National Primate Research Center.
